The Role

Commercial IT BRM - Japan will collaborate with the Japan Commercial business and product owners to input to strategic direction, develop roadmaps to achieve the long and short-term capability needs, identify improvements, and calculate cost/benefit data.  

The Commercial IT Business Relation Manager will collaborate with the IT Centre of Excellence (CoE) & International BRM Management team to deliver solutions and services that measurably improve business KPIs - while efficiently/effectively leveraging internal and external IT capability. The BRM is also the key point of contact for IT for Local Business stakeholders, therefore play a key facilitator role between other IT functions and stakeholders on need basis.

1. Strategic Partnering

Objective: Align IT capabilities with business goals.

Understand business strategy and translate into IT needs

Advocate for IT initiatives that deliver measurable value

Foster collaboration between IT and business leaders

2. Value Realization & Optimization

Objective: Maximize return on IT investments.

Track and measure the impact of IT solutions

Ensure delivery of expected business outcomes

Support value assessments and continuous improvement

3. Demand Shaping

Objective: Ensure IT resources focus on high-impact initiatives.

Engage business early to influence IT demand

Prioritize initiatives based on strategic value and feasibility

Balance innovation with operational capacity

4. User Adoption & Change Enablement

Objective: Maximize effective use of IT solutions.

Promote user engagement and manage resistance to change

Support training, communication, and onboarding

Gather feedback and drive iterative improvement

5. Relationship Management & Communication

Objective: Build trust and transparency across IT and business.

Act as a trusted advisor and single point of contact

Communicate IT plans, progress, and outcomes clearly

Manage stakeholder expectations and resolve issues proactively

6. Innovation & Continuous Improvement

Objective: Deliver future-ready, business-aligned IT solutions.

Monitor trends and propose relevant innovations

Initiate pilots and scale successful technologies

Encourage a culture of continuous learning and adoption

What We Do

Smith+Nephew is a global medical technology company. We design and manufacture technology that takes the limits off living. We support healthcare professionals to return their patients to health and mobility, helping them to perform at their fullest potential. From our first employee and founder, T.J. Smith, to our team today, it’s our people who make Smith+Nephew a unique place. Yes, we love to innovate and develop exciting technologies, and we offer competitive salaries and progressive benefits. But it’s our culture - of Care, Collaboration and Courage - that really sets us apart. Through a spirit of ownership and can-do attitude, we work together to win.. We’re a company of people who care about each other, about our customers and their patients, and about our communities. Together, we fulfill our shared purpose of Life Unlimited.
